Responsibility
- Plan, coordinate, and execute internal events, including conferences, workshops, and social gatherings, from inception to completion.
- Liaise with vendors, venues, and service providers to negotiate contracts, secure competitive pricing, and ensure high-quality deliverables.
- Manage procurement processes, including sourcing, requesting quotes, and processing purchase orders for event-related materials and services.
- Develop and maintain strong relationships with suppliers and stakeholders to ensure smooth collaboration and timely delivery.
- Oversee event budgets, track expenses, and provide cost-effective solutions without compromising quality.
- Coordinate logistics, including travel arrangements, accommodations, and on-site setup for events.
- Prepare event briefs, agendas, and post-event reports to evaluate success and identify areas for improvement.
- Ensure compliance with PwC’s policies and procedures, as well as local regulations for event management and procurement.
Qualifications
-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ration, Hospitality, Event Management, or a related field.
- Minimum of 3 years of experience in event coordination, procurement, or administrative roles, preferably in a corporate environment.
- Proven track record of managing multiple events simultaneously with strong organizational and time-management skills.
- Excellent negotiation and vendor management abilities, with a focus on cost efficiency and quality.
-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(Excel, Word, PowerPoint) and event management software.
- Strong communication and interpersonal skills to collaborate with internal teams and external partners.
- Attention to detail and problem-solving mindset to handle last-minute changes and challenges.
- Fluency in English; knowledge of Indonesian (Bahasa) is a plus.
